Lovely 4 bedroom Colonial with Ravine views! This East Highland Park home is located on a wonderful tree-lined street. Gracious living room with wood-burning fireplace. Separate formal dining room with leaded glass windows. The sunny kitchen has 42" wood cabinets and granite countertops. Three bedrooms on the 2nd floor, including the primary bedroom with private bathroom and walk in-closet. Full hall bathroom. Third floor suite and full bath. Great tree-top bedroom, office or play room. Fully finished basement with recreation room, office/exercise room, laundry and powder room. Wonderful vintage details throughout including hardwood floors, high ceilings and crown molding. Room-sized deck with spectacular ravine views. One car attached garage! Walk to downtown Highland Park shopping, dining and trains. Close to Ravinia Park, Chicago Botanic Gardens and Lake Michigan.

Walk Score is the most well-known measure of walkability for any address. It is based on the distance to a variety of nearby services and pedestrian friendliness. Walk Scores range from 0 (Car-Dependent) to 100 (Walker’s Paradise).

Bike Score evaluates a location's bikeability. It is calculated by measuring bike infrastructure, hills, destinations and road connectivity, and the number of bike commuters. Bike Scores range from 0 (Somewhat Bikeable) to 100 (Biker’s Paradise).

Transit Score measures a location's access to public transit. It is based on nearby transit routes frequency, type of route (bus, rail, etc.), and distance to the nearest stop on the route. Transit Scores range from 0 (Minimal Transit) to 100 (Rider’s Paradise).
